As I've mentioned previously, 2011 is here and it's not going anywhere. You've probably already got tons of resolutions this year, but feel free to add a few new ones about some financial stuff you should knock out this year:
Get out of debt
If you've got a lot of debt, this might be a multi-year thing. If you've just got a little bit though, you should focus on getting rid of that ASAP.
Save some money
If you don't have any money in your savings account, you should probably work on that.
Open and fully fund an IRA
I wrote a post about IRAs in the past. One goal you should set for this year is to open (if you don't have one) and fully fund a traditional IRA or Roth IRA. Get Rich Slowly has an excellent post that explains how and where to open a Roth IRA.
Fund your employer-sponsored retirement plan
At least fund it enough to get matching contributions if your employer offers that. Mine doesn't :(
Spend less than you earn
This should probably be at the top of the list, but seriously, how hard is it to spend less than you earn?
